Ngc 3324 & 3372

We would have liked to collect more data on this one but because of its positioning at this time of the year we only had a small window before it sank into the south western skyglow.

We will have to revisit later in the year we want to get at least another 2hrs of data.

Details

Canon 40D unmodded
Celestron C9.25 at 1485 fl

Total exposure only 96mins
8min exposures ISO800
